TOP MANAGEMENT
RealTime Media Names John Hopper as Pres, CEO
mail? top

WYNNEWOOD, Pa. (VENTUREWIRE) -- RealTime Media, an online promotional=20
agency, announced it has named John Hopper as president, CEO, and board=20
member. Mr. Hopper succeeds Janet Paroo, who had served as interim CEO upon=
=20
Scott Shapiro's departure from the company in late 2000. Prior to joining=
=20
RealTime, Mr. Hopper served as managing partner with Einson Freeman, where =
he=20
headed EinsonHealth, the firm's healthcare promotions unit, as well as Eins=
on=20
Latin America. The company also announced it has raised $2.2 million in=20
Series B financing led by previous investor NewSpring Ventures, with=20
participation from new investors Covenent Partners, and Lancaster Investmen=
t=20
Partners. Unamed individuals have also re-invested in this round.



BUSINESS DEVELOPMENT
Capco Adds Ex-UBS Head as Partner=20
mail? top

NEW YORK (VENTUREWIRE) -- Capco, which provides services and technology to=
=20
the financial services industry, announced the addition of George Feiger as=
a=20
partner with the company. Mr. Feiger, who was most recently the CEO of N2F=
=20
New Network Finance in Switzerland, is filling a newly created position to=
=20
lead the business innovations division of Capco and to cultivate global=20
clients. Mr. Feiger has also worked as the global head of investment bankin=
g=20
at SBC Warburg, later UBS, and at McKinsey & Co. The company has raised $21=
7=20
million in three rounds from ABN Amro, Baystar Capital, Edgewater Private=
=20
Equity Fund, Fortis, GIMV, KPC, LJH Private Capital, and Thomas Weisel=20
Partners.=20

Topica Promotes Scott Olrich to Senior VP, GM
mail? top

SAN FRANCISCO (VENTUREWIRE) -- Topica, which provides e-mail content to=20
consumers and professionals, said that it has promoted Scott Olrich to seni=
or=20
vice president and general manager of its businesses services group. Prior =
to=20
this promotion, he served as Topica's vice president of business developmen=
t.=20
Before joining Topica, Mr. Olrich was co-founder of Internet marketing=20
company Spark Online. Additionally, Topica announced the appointment of=20
Robert Fulgham as senior director of sales for the company's e-mail=20
publisher. Mr. Fulgham was previously director of sales for Exactis, the=20
e-mail division of marketing firm 24/7 Media. Topica is backed by August=20
Capital, Highland Capital Partners, Moore Capital Management, Morgan Stanle=
y=20
Dean Witter Private Equity, TLcom Capital Partners, and Stanford University=
.=20
The company raised $28 million in July 2000.=20

OPERATIONS
Laser Diagnostic Names Maurice Blais VP, Operations
mail? top

SAN DIEGO (VENTUREWIRE) -- Laser Diagnostic Technologies, a manufacturer o=
f=20
a topographic laser-scanning system for early detection of glaucoma, said i=
t=20
named Maurice "Moe" R. Blais as vice president, operations. Mr. Blais will =
be=20
responsible for overseeing the manufacturing, materials, purchasing,=20
distribution, production, and engineering departments at the company. Mr.=
=20
Blais previously held senior level positions at Tyco-Mallinckrodt, Nellcor=
=20
Puritan Bennet and LSE. Laser Diagnostic Technologies is backed by GC&H=20
Investments, Newtek Ventures, Sigma Partners, and Sorrento Ventures.

Romano Durini Joins Annuncio as V.P. of Field Operations
mail? top

MOUNTAIN VIEW, Calif. (VENTUREWIRE) -- Annuncio, which develops=20
client/server software for marketing automation, said it appointed Romano=
=20
Durini as its new senior vice president of field operations. He replaces=20
Chris McClain, who left the company. Mr. McClain was the vice president of=
=20
worldwide sales. The company changed the position's title and Mr. Durini wi=
ll=20
assume both operations and worldwide sales responsibilities. Prior to joini=
ng=20
Annuncio, he worked at NCR for 23 years, where he was a general manager and=
=20
sales director of the Hawaiian Islands and Western Pacific region. Annuncio=
=20
is backed by Advanced Technology Ventures, Comdisco Ventures, Dell Computer=
,=20
Jamieson & Co., Mitsubishi, NBC Internet, Norwest Venture Partners, Onset=
=20
Ventures, Phillips Publishing, Pogue Capital Management, U.S. Bancorp Piper=
=20
Jaffray, and Wells Fargo.=20

EVP Sales and Service - Seattle, WA - Online Learning

Growing K-12 teacher shortages, and difficulties in creating economic class=
=20
sizes in both urban and rural settings, create challenges in providing=20
students across the country with equal access to quality education in=20
important subject areas. At the same time, increasing levels of funding ar=
e=20
available at local, state and federal levels for developing innovative=20
methods of using technology to enhance the delivery of education. Virtual=
=20
Schools--offering highly interactive courses led by online instructors--are=
=20
growing rapidly across the country as a way for school systems to provide=
=20
choices to students that they otherwise wouldn't be able to offer in a=20
cost-effective way. Virtual Schools are taking off across the country--18=
=20
states either operate or are building Virtual Schools.=20

Our Company is the leading builder and operator of virtual schools for the=
=20
K-12 education market. We build private-label virtual schools for states,=
=20
large districts, and other institutional education partners. We provide=20
technology, content, and services to allow our customers to reach students=
=20
they otherwise would not be able to serve. We also act as an "added-value=
=20
content aggregator" for publishers, universities and others who seek to=20
transform their learning materials for delivery through the new Virtual=20
School channel. We have built a market-leading position, with customer=20
agreements now covering over 30% of the nation's high schools and 4.3m=20
high-school students.=20

This individual will be a key member of the company's Executive Team,=20
participating in senior-level strategic activities. This individual will=
=20
focus on creating a dynamic, effective team tasked with the following: dire=
ct=20
sales of our content, technology and services into the K-12 education marke=
t;=20
managing major account relationships and service; end-user services,=20
including driving end-user (student) enrollments, student services, tech=20
support; and development of new channels to supplement direct sales efforts=
.=20
